Output 64359ddbcb329377e3d24455a729edf5cef9f5d7228c32ae020eee05021fc52b:1

value
1381176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 247c7cc267663a747f782879ecfeb4acd55c130f OP_EQUAL
address
351wNytuXd9iT8Gj9aeoYjXiZasahxucES
transaction
64359ddbcb329377e3d24455a729edf5cef9f5d7228c32ae020eee05021fc52b
spent
true